Vocabulary Train: Physical Properties of Metals, Nonmetals, and Metalloids

Like a game of Dominos, students will piece together the Vocabulary Train. Each card has a vocabulary word related to physical properties of metals, nonmetals, and metalloids on the right side. To connect the next car of the train, students need to find the corresponding meaning of the term. Vocabulary: metals, nonmetals, metalloids, luster, brittle, conductivity, dull, ductile, malleableFile is on Excel (.xlsx)

Force and Motion Vocabulary Quilt Activities

This activity includes Force and Motion vocabulary for 5th grade, though it is editable for any grade level for any subject that includes vocabulary. Students create a quilt by cutting out vocabulary words and pasting them to the quilt of definitions. Coloring is optional. Includes large print versions. Includes 2 quilt activities with 16 words per quilt.
